Transaction 7425dcc91cff0234cd1eaf4219f3332e1a27daa12f47700f68a7b45a0bf758de

1 Input
2 Outputs
  • 7425dcc91cff0234cd1eaf4219f3332e1a27daa12f47700f68a7b45a0bf758de:0
  • value  850830
    address  3B3HTQcjUs1dhxrSezX67Zjgq3YgXPsiHe
  • 7425dcc91cff0234cd1eaf4219f3332e1a27daa12f47700f68a7b45a0bf758de:1
  • value  169499941
    address  1Kemu52CVwCchNYhWR8vPpiuua116by2dG